KIEV (AA)
A blast in Kiev late Wednesday killed one person and wounded three others including Ukrainian lawmaker Ihor Mosiychuk, security officials said.
According to the Kiev Police Department spokesperson Oksana Blischik, the explosion happened near the entrance to a TV station in the city.
All of the injured, including Mosiychuk, a member of the opposition Radical Party, hospitalized immediately.
There is no official statement from authorities on possible suspects or a motive for the blast which was described as 'a deliberate attack' by the Ukrainian officials.
